Vulnerability Description

A remote code execution vulnerability exists in the way Microsoft Exchange software parses specially crafted email messages, aka "Microsoft Exchange Remote Code Execution Vulnerability." This affects Microsoft Exchange Server.

Affected Vendor

Affected Software

Microsoft Exchange Server
Vulnerable Versions:
2013 Cumulative Update 21, 2016 Cumulative Update 10
